[7] Section VII: Chapters 39 through 40. (aa) A change to any heading of chapter 39 from any other heading, including another head- ing within that chapter; provided, that the value of materials originating in the territory of Canada and/or the United States plus the direct cost of processing performed in the terri- tory of Canada and/or the United States constitute not less than 50 percent of the value of the goods when exported to the territory of the United States. (bb) A change to chapter 40 from any other chapter. (cc] A change to any heading of chapter 40 from any other heading within that chapter; provided, except for the rules listed below in this section, that the value of materials origi- nating in the territory of Canada and/or the United States plus the direct cost of processing performed in the territory of Canada and/or the United States constitute not less than 50 percent of the value of the goods when exported to the territory of the United States. (dd) A change to headings 4007 through 4008 &t>m any other heading outside that group. (ee) A change to headings 4009 through 4017 from any other heading outside that group. (ff) A change to subheading 4012.10 from any other subheading. [8] Section VIII: Chapters 41 through 43. (aa) A change from one chapter to another. (bb) A change to headings 4104 through 4111 from any other heading outside that group. (cc) A change to heading 4302 from any other heading. (dd) A change to headings 4303 through 4304 from any other heading outside that group. [9] Section IX: Chapters 44 through 46. (aa) A change from one chapter to another. (bb) A change between headings in chapter 44. (cc) A change to any of the following subheadings from any other subheading: 4412.11.50, 4412.12.50, 4412.19.50, 4412.29.50, or 4412.99.90. (dd) A change to headings 4503 through 4504 from any other heading outside that group. (ee) A change to heading 4602 from any other heading. [10] Section X: Chapters 47 through 49. • (aa) A change from one chapter to another. (bb) A change to heading 4808 through 4809 from any other heading outside that group. (cc) A change to headings 4814 through 4823 from any other heading outside that group except a change from heading 4809 to heading 4816. (11) Section XI: Chapters 50 through 63. (aa) A change to headings 5004 through 5006 from any heading outside that group. (bb) A change to heading 5007 from any other heading. (cc) A change to headings 5106 through 5113 from any heading outside that group. (dd) A change to headings 5204 through 5212 from any heading outside that group. (ee) A change to headings 5306 through 5311 from any heading outside that group. (ff) A change to any heading of chapter 54 from any other chapter. (gg) A change to headings 5501 through 5507 from any other chapter. (hh) A change to headings 5508 through 5516 from any heading outside that group. (ii) A change to any heading of chapter 56 from any heading outside that chapter other than headings 5106 through 5113, 5204 through 5212, 5306 through 5311, or headings of chapters 54 and 55. (jj) A change to any heading of chapter 57 from any heading outside that chapter other than headings 5106 through 5113, 5204 through 5212, 5306 through 5309, 5311, any heading of chapter 54, or 5508 through 5516.
